Justin, try loosening one high pressure fuel line at a time. This are the six steel lines from your injection pump going to your injectors. If the engine quites down when you loosen a specific high pressure line, then you know that your problem is either on a bad injector, or on the injection pump.
You can have the specific injector checked, and/or also have a Bosch injection pump mechanic replace the six delivery valve copper washers on your fuel injection pump. This type of work is relatively easy, and can be done on-engine without dismounting the injection pump.
